University of California, San Diego School of Medicine – Office of Graduate Medical Education - The University of California, San Diego School of Medicine offers 53 ACGME accredited Residency programs and 2 combined residency programs for a total of 55 programs with 614 intern, resident and fellow trainees in the 2005-2006 academic year. UCSD also offers training to another 111 trainees in approximately 30 fellowship programs for which accreditation is not currently available.
